Desserts & Snacks - Baked Apples
Ingredients:
4 Granny Smith apples or Rome apples
Your favorite cream to serve with the apples
Syrup Ingredients:
1/4 cup plus 2 tablespoons of water
2 tablespoons orange juice
3 tablespoons brown sugar
2 tablespoons granulated sugar
1 pinch cinnamon
1 teaspoon lemon juice
2 teaspoons lemon zest 118
1 teaspoon salt
1 tablespoon brown sugar (optional)
Preparation:
1. Heat oven to 350 deg. F. Mix together syrup ingredients and bring to a boil.
2. Peel the apples, removing only about the top two-inches. Core the apples and place them upright in a baking dish.
3. Pour the syrup over and into the apples. Cover with foil and bake for 30 minutes. A fork will glide through the apple when done.
4. Sprinkle tops of apples with a little extra brown sugar and broil for 3 minutes.
5. Serve warm with ice cream, whipped cream, or plain cream.
Servings: 4 servings.
